Transaction 41944e5d595b50af74f5240d335d6e18b4c6478fe23dff905f82f76e33a64cc2

50 Input
1 Outputs
  • 41944e5d595b50af74f5240d335d6e18b4c6478fe23dff905f82f76e33a64cc2:0
  • value  11996366
    address  3BAeXNV7XMUaAtfEVudgPgcecfxDSKLUmX